【技术实现步骤摘要】
数据处理方法、装置和电子设备
[0001]本公开的实施例涉及计算机
,尤其涉及一种数据处理方法、装置和电子设备。
技术介绍
[0002]SaaS(Software
‑
as
‑
a
‑
Service,软件即服务)是一种向租户提供软件服务的服务模式。通常,SaaS平台根据租户的需求,制定个性化的软件,并将所制定的软件部署在自己的服务器上。同时,SaaS平台对租户所租用的软件进行维护。
[0003]可见,租户只需操作SaaS平台的服务器中部署的软件即可,无需另外配备服务器部署软件。由此,可以节约租户配备服务器、维护软件等成本。
[0004]实践中,在租户使用软件的过程中,产生租户的租户数据。在相关技术中,第一租户操作第二租户的租户数据的方式较为单一。
技术实现思路
[0005]提供该公开内容部分以便以简要的形式介绍构思,这些构思将在后面的具体实施方式部分被详细描述。该公开内容部分并不旨在标识要求保护的技术方案的关键特征或必要特征,也不旨在用于 ...
【技术保护点】
【技术特征摘要】
1.一种数据处理方法,其特征在于,包括:接收第一租户发送的数据操作请求,其中,所述数据操作请求包括目标数据模型的模型标识信息和目标操作的操作数据,所述目标数据模型用于描述第一租户应用中与第二租户关联的目标数据对象;向所述第一租户应用转发所述数据操作请求,以使所述第一租户应用对所述目标数据模型关联的目标租户数据执行所述目标操作;响应于接收到所述第一租户应用发送的操作结果数据,向所述第一租户反馈所述操作结果数据。2.根据权利要求1所述的方法,其特征在于,所述操作数据包括:所述目标模型中的目标字段名,描述所述目标操作的操作符,所述目标操作针对的字段值区间;所述向所述第一租户应用转发所述数据操作请求,以使所述第一租户应用对所述目标数据模型关联的目标租户数据执行所述目标操作,包括:向所述第一租户应用转发所述数据操作请求,以使所述第一租户应用根据所述目标字段名、所述操作符和所述字段值区间,对所述目标租户数据执行所述目标操作。3.根据权利要求1所述的方法,其特征在于,所述目标数据模型具有嵌套数据模型;所述目标租户数据包括以下至少一者:所述目标数据模型关联的第一目标租户数据,所述嵌套数据模型关联的第二目标租户数据;所述操作结果数据包括以下至少一者:针对所述第一目标租户数据所得到的第一操作结果数据;针对所述第二目标租户数据所得到的第二操作结果数据。4.根据权利要求1所述的方法,其特征在于,所述数据操作请求由所述第一租户利用用于访问所述目标数据模型的视图接口所发送。5.根据权利要求1所述的方法,其特征在于,所述第一租户所租用的目标租户应用是第二租户应用或者所述第一租户应用。6.根据权利要求1所述的方法,其特征在于,同一个租户下的不同子租户在同一个租户应用中的租户数据分别存储;所述第一租户和所述第二租户是同一个租户下、所述第一租户应用的不同子租户。7.根据权利要求1所述的方法,其特征在于,所述数据操作请求还包括以下至少一者:所述目标数据模型的存储位置信息,所述第一租户应用的应用标识信息。8.根据权利要求1所述的方法,其特征在于,企业服务总线集成有...
【专利技术属性】
技术研发人员:郑浩锋,
申请(专利权)人:北京字节跳动网络技术有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。